ST WANAS FOUNDATION LIMITED
Giving Philosophy
The foundation is driven by a commitment to ensuring all people, regardless of background, have a right to feel safe and be protected from abuse, neglect, or exploitation. It prioritizes supporting children in need, those with special needs, and underserved communities, promoting equitable access to essential services. Their operational philosophy is underpinned by robust governance, including anti-money laundering and vulnerable person protection policies, emphasizing accountability and a survivor-centric approach.
Tips for Applicants
Applicants should demonstrate how their initiatives align with the foundation's commitment to safeguarding vulnerable individuals, particularly children, youth, and the elderly. Proposals addressing health disparities, special needs, mental health, or community welfare in Australia or internationally will be well-received. Emphasis on strong governance, transparency, and a survivor-centric approach to program delivery will be beneficial, along with a clear understanding of their robust anti-money laundering policies.
Financial History (3 years)
|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Surplus |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$2.4M | $1.4M | $2.8M | $916K |
| 2022 | $2.1M | $597K | $1.9M | $1.5M |
| 2021 | $557K | $106K | $451K | $451K |
